In which software development approach does one stage depend entirely on the completion of the previous stage?

Study for the WGU HUMN1101 D333 Ethics in Technology Exam. Master ethical implications in tech with multiple choice questions and detailed explanations. Get ready to excel!

The Waterfall system development model is characterized by a linear and sequential design process, where each stage of development must be completed before the next stage begins. This model emphasizes a structured approach, where requirements are gathered at the beginning, and each step—such as design, implementation, testing, and maintenance—follows logically from the one before it. As a result, the success and progress of subsequent stages depend entirely on the successful completion of the earlier stages.

This model is particularly useful in projects where requirements are well understood and unlikely to change during the development process. The distinct phases in the Waterfall model ensure that the project can be thoroughly documented and that each phase is built upon the solid foundation established by previous phases. This quality makes it an effective method for projects requiring predictability and control over the development lifecycle.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y